Overall Meaning

The song Happy Rap by Junior Senior is a catchy and upbeat track about moving forward despite obstacles. The repetition of the phrases β€œone step forward, two steps back” and β€œfour steps forward, back on track” emphasizes the idea of progress being made, but also acknowledges setbacks. The song’s lyrics also feature references to hip hop culture, such as the line β€œMy spelling is bad β€˜cause I’m so street,” which is a playful nod to the idea of non-standardized spelling used in some forms of hip hop music. This line is followed by the declaration that β€œwe once made a song to move your feet,” which is a reference to the importance of danceability in hip hop music.
